BevelModifier(Modifier)

base classes — bpy_struct, Modifier

class bpy.types.BevelModifier(Modifier)

Bevel modifier to make edges and vertices more rounded

angle_limit

Angle above which to bevel edges

Type:float in [0, 3.14159], default 0.0
edge_weight_method

What edge weight to use for weighting a vertex

Type:enum in [‘AVERAGE’, ‘SHARPEST’, ‘LARGEST’], default ‘AVERAGE’
limit_method
  • NONE None, Bevel the entire mesh by a constant amount.
  • ANGLE Angle, Only bevel edges with sharp enough angles between faces.
  • WEIGHT Weight, Use bevel weights to determine how much bevel is applied in edge mode.
  • VGROUP Vertex Group, Use vertex group weights to select whether vertex or edge is beveled.
Type:enum in [‘NONE’, ‘ANGLE’, ‘WEIGHT’, ‘VGROUP’], default ‘NONE’
material

Material index of generated faces, -1 for automatic

Type:int in [-1, 32767], default 0
offset_type

What distance Width measures

  • OFFSET Offset, Amount is offset of new edges from original.
  • WIDTH Width, Amount is width of new face.
  • DEPTH Depth, Amount is perpendicular distance from original edge to bevel face.
  • PERCENT Percent, Amount is percent of adjacent edge length.
Type:enum in [‘OFFSET’, ‘WIDTH’, ‘DEPTH’, ‘PERCENT’], default ‘OFFSET’
profile

The profile shape (0.5 = round)

Type:float in [0, 1], default 0.0
segments

Number of segments for round edges/verts

Type:int in [1, 100], default 0
use_clamp_overlap

Clamp the width to avoid overlap

Type:boolean, default False
use_only_vertices

Bevel verts/corners, not edges

Type:boolean, default False
vertex_group

Vertex group name

Type:string, default “”, (never None)
width

Bevel value/amount

Type:float in [0, inf], default 0.0

Inherited Properties

Inherited Functions